Understanding Shaders in Minecraft

What are Shaders?

Shaders for Minecraft are enhancements that significantly alter the game’s graphics, providing realistic lighting, shadows, reflections, and other visual effects. Unlike the default Minecraft visuals, shaders introduce advanced rendering techniques to create stunning environments that enhance immersion and realism. By modifying how Minecraft’s graphics are processed and displayed, shaders transform blocky landscapes into vibrant, dynamic worlds.

Popular Shaders for Minecraft

Several shaders have gained popularity among Minecraft players for their unique features and visual enhancements:

  • SEUS (Sonic Ether’s Unbelievable Shaders): Known for its realistic lighting and atmospheric effects, SEUS is a favorite among players seeking immersive visuals.
  • Continuum Shaders: This shader pack focuses on creating realistic reflections and shadows, offering a high level of graphical fidelity.
  • Sildur’s Vibrant Shaders: Renowned for its vibrant color palette and performance optimization, Sildur’s shaders enhance visuals without compromising gameplay performance.

These shader packs are compatible with various Minecraft versions and offer different styles and performance optimizations, catering to different player preferences and hardware capabilities. How to Install Shaders in Minecraft

Requirements for Installing Shaders

To enhance your Minecraft experience with shaders, you’ll need to ensure your system meets specific requirements:

  • Minecraft Version: Shaders are typically compatible with specific versions of Minecraft. Check the shader pack’s documentation or website to verify compatibility with your Minecraft version.
  • Graphics Card: Shaders can be demanding on your graphics card. Ensure your GPU meets the minimum requirements specified by the shader pack to avoid performance issues.
  • CPU and RAM: While shaders primarily tax the GPU, having a capable CPU and sufficient RAM (random access memory) can improve overall performance and stability.
  • Minecraft Mod Loader: Install a mod loader such as Forge or Fabric, depending on the version of Minecraft you are using. These mod loaders are essential for integrating shaders into the game.

Troubleshooting Common Installation Issues

Encountering issues during shader installation is not uncommon. Here are some common problems and solutions:

  • Compatibility Issues: Ensure your shader pack version matches your Minecraft version and mod loader version. Mismatched versions can cause crashes or visual glitches.
  • Missing Dependencies: Some shader packs require additional mods or libraries. Check the shader pack’s documentation for any required dependencies and install them accordingly.
  • Performance Problems: If your game experiences lag or stuttering after installing shaders, lower the shader settings or consider upgrading your hardware for better performance.
  • Installation Errors: Double-check that you placed the shader pack file in the correct folder (shaderpacks folder within the resource packs folder). Incorrect placement can prevent shaders from appearing in the game.

Performance Considerations

When selecting shaders for Minecraft, performance is a critical factor to consider to ensure smooth gameplay without compromising visual quality:

  • Hardware Compatibility: Before choosing a shader pack, verify that your computer’s specifications meet or exceed the recommended requirements. High-end shaders may require a robust graphics card and ample RAM to perform optimally.
  • FPS Impact: Different shader packs have varying impacts on FPS (frames per second). Some shaders are designed to be lightweight and optimized, while others offer more advanced visual effects at the cost of performance. Consider your hardware capabilities and desired FPS when making your selection.
  • Optimization Settings: Many shader packs offer customizable settings to adjust visual effects and optimize performance. Experiment with shader settings within Minecraft to find a balance between visual fidelity and FPS stability.
